ITC 2300 — Database Management Systems

3 semester hoursUndergraduateLectureusually offered: fall, springBostonOnlineOnlineTraditional

Introduces Structured Query Language (SQL). Topics include designing normalized data tables for use in a relational database management system, creating entity-relationship models, database transaction processing, and security.
